COMELEC BEGINS EARLY PREP FOR THE 2028 PRESIDENTIAL ELECTIONS

The Commission on Elections (Comelec) will begin its preparations for the 2028 presidential elections by 2026 to ensure greater transparency and efficiency, Chairman George Erwin Garcia said on Tuesday. 

Garcia emphasized the need for a two-year lead time to address issues encountered in the 2025 midterm polls and to implement reforms based on lessons learned. 

Plans include early delivery of vote-counting machines by 2027 and revisions to ballot paper and pens to avoid technical problems like blotting. 

Comelec is also taking into account recommendations from election watchdogs, international observers, and stakeholders. 

Garcia stressed that while the 2025 elections were orderly, improvements are still needed for future polls.
